Transaction 70c583c9191a84abd601d6f18bf3e91fe21f5d32d8412a60f90a1db944d64a7c
1 Input
2 Outputs
- 70c583c9191a84abd601d6f18bf3e91fe21f5d32d8412a60f90a1db944d64a7c:0
- 70c583c9191a84abd601d6f18bf3e91fe21f5d32d8412a60f90a1db944d64a7c:1
value 967951138
address 1FRkcc3YCA7TDjAFxsrJLHNs5T1sPWEvFB
value 1470000
address 1MhhC4Si79Zc8uxAys1Qt4QT3DuNUcAQXo